I have a question: The Tanner Stage Calculator says I’m at stage 3.8. Stage 3 is supposed to be the stage of rapid growth, but I really didn’t grow a lot. Could my rapid growth stage be in Tanner Stage 4?
Answer:
By Dr. Tanner’s definition, stage 3 is the period of rapid growth. There are several possibilities:
- My aim for the calculator is to be within 0.3 of your actual development (or another way to look at it is within 6 months). Your estimate may be slightly high.
- It is also possible that your answers are slightly skewed toward saying you are more developed than you are. I’m not saying this has happened with you, but the possibility exists.
- You are still in stage 3, so your rapid growth could come in the next 6 months.
- Some boys don’t have sudden rapid growth but grow more quickly at a steady rate spread over a longer period.
Since I don’t know anything else about you, I can’t say which fits your situation best. Your heights over the last five years or so would help.

Here are my heights:
- 2024 161 cm
- 2023 157 cm
- 2022 154 cm
- 2021 152 cm
- 2020 148cm
Answer:
Notice that you averaged about 3 cm per year (between 2 and 4 cm) through this year. Either you will see a growth spurt shortly (within six months), or something went wrong with the estimate. I cannot verify the estimate since I can’t see you, so we will have to wait.
